Did
you know San Diego Blood Bank has a public Cord Blood
Donation Program? In partnership with Be the Match, SDBB helps connect lifesaving umbilical cord blood to patients who need stem cell transplants to treat more than 80 illnesses.
How does that work? Umbilical cord blood is rich with stem cells that haven't had a chance to become a specific type of cell. In that way, these young stem cells can be used as treatments to become new healthy cells for those who need them.
New moms can donate their cord blood after a successful birth of a healthy baby. This is blood the hospital would most often discard as biohazardous waste. Instead, it is used to save lives!
To date, SDBB has shipped 154 cord blood units to patients in urgent need and has successfully helped save lives. Our
Cell Therapy staff facilitate the collection and transportation of cord
blood back to SDBB where these life-saving cells are then separated,
frozen, and stored in liquid nitrogen until they are matched to patients
in need through the Be The Match Registry®. These life-saving cells are usually the last hope for patients suffering from diseases such as leukemia and lymphoma.
